Snow Cake

From Original White House Cookbook, 1887

Serves 2

This is a genuine Scotch recipe.

This recipe was extracted from Original White House Cookbook (1887) by Hugo Ziemann, F. L. Gillette, Hugo Zimmerman, mrs gillette, page 189.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

SNOW CAKE. (Delicious.) One pound of arrowroot, quarter of a pound of pounded white sugar, half a pound of butter, the whites of six eggs, flavoring to taste of essence of almonds, or vanilla, or lemon
